Hypothesis: ultrasonography can document dynamic in vivo rouleaux formation due to mobile phone exposure
Robert R. Brown et al
Introduction
Researchers have reported red blood cell (RBC) aggregation, referred to as rouleaux formation, in people who have been recently exposed to electromagnetic fields and radiofrequency radiation. To date, the static technique of live blood cell analysis utilizing dark-field microscopy has been the method of choice to evaluate this phenomenon.
Because this in vitro analysis may be compromised by artifact from imperfect technique, we sought to produce a novel and innovative approach to this question by devising a noninvasive, in vivo method for assessing the presence of rouleaux formation …
